Q: Is 51,410,412 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 51,410,412 is a composite number.

Why is 51,410,412 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 51,410,412 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 9 12 18 36 439 878 1,317 1,756 2,634 3,253 3,951 5,268 6,506 7,902 9,759 13,012 15,804 19,518 29,277 39,036 58,554 117,108 1,428,067 2,856,134 4,284,201 5,712,268 8,568,402 12,852,603 17,136,804 25,705,206 and 51,410,412, with no remainder.

Since 51,410,412 cannot be divided by just 1 and 51,410,412, it is a composite number.
